Two houses gutted
MANSEHRA: Two houses were gutted and household goods worth millions were reduced to ashes in the Battal area here on Thursday, police officials said.
“We have extinguished the fire after a hectic effort of hours and started an investigation to ascertain the exact cause behind the fire incident, which occurred early in the day,” station house officer of Battal Police Station, Aurangzeb Tanoli, told reporters.
According to locals, unidentified people set houses of Arif Shah and his brother Anwar Shah on fire and managed to flee from the scene.A police party led by SHO Aurangzeb Tanoli rushed to the spot in the Palkoi Singalkot area and extinguished the fire with the help of locals. No loss of life was reported in the incident.“We have launched an inquiry to unearth the exact cause behind the incident,” Tanoli said. He said that household goods dumped at both houses were reduced to ashes.
